Water Damage


• 5 mm particle of water, if broken down to 100 micron size, number of particles are<br />

125000 in water mist<br />

Surface Area Increase<br />

• Surface area of all 125000 particles collectively increases to 50 times<br />

• As a result, heat transfer is 50 times faster<br />

• Similarly, for 300 microns, we get 4560 particles.<br />

& collective surface area is only 17 times more than 5 mm.<br />

Water Mist Technology<br />

• Helps convert the DISADVANTAGES of water into ADVANTAGES<br />

• Its CRITICAL that the water droplets are of the right size(100-150<br />

microns)<br />

• There is a constant flow of droplets of same size<br />

• The droplets are propelled at a high velocity into the seat of the fire at a<br />

low working pressure


Importance of droplets size<br />

- Small size droplets ( < 50 )<br />

-Optimal size droplets ( ~ 100 – 150 )<br />

- Large size droplets ( > 200 )


Small size droplets (< 50 )<br />

Small size droplets<br />

cannot penetrate<br />

into the flame and<br />

are ineffective<br />

AFT<br />

Advanced <strong>Fire</strong>fighting Technology GmbH


Large size droplets (> 200 )<br />

Large size droplets mainly<br />

pass through the flame<br />

leaving a puddle behind(90%<br />

wastage)


Lalbaugh <strong>Fire</strong><br />

AFT<br />

Advanced <strong>Fire</strong>fighting Technology GmbH


Optimal size droplets (~ 100 to 150 )<br />

Optimal size droplets<br />

penetrate into the<br />

flame and evaporate<br />

there (over 90%<br />

effectiveness)


Optimal size droplets (~ 100 to 150 )<br />

This forms a<br />

steam blanket<br />

that suffocates<br />

the flame and<br />

prevents the<br />

oxygen from<br />

coming in<br />

VIDHAN SOUDHA FIRE<br />

<strong>Fire</strong> at Vidhana Soudha creates panic<br />

Staff Reporter<br />

— Photo: V. Sreenivasa Murthy<br />

Controlled: <strong>Fire</strong> and Emergency Services service personnel putting out the fire that<br />

broke out at Vidhana Soudha in Bangalore on Tuesday.<br />

BANGALORE: It was a “fiery” session but outside the Assembly Hall of the Vidhana<br />

Soudha. An accidental fire that caught both security personnel and legislators off guard<br />

destroyed computers and furniture in the Internet server room of the Finance Department,<br />

located on the second floor of the Vidhana Soudha on Tuesday.<br />

The police said that around 11.15 a.m., following an electric short circuit, fire broke out<br />

in room number 203-A, which houses the office of Deputy Secretary, Finance<br />

Department. The room is located next to the chambers of the Minister for Cooperation<br />

G.T. Deve Gowda.<br />

Computers, electrical and electronic gadgets, telephones, furniture and huge quantity of<br />

cables that were stored in the room were gutted. The walls and roof of the room were<br />

charred. However, no one was injured. As thick smoke started billowing out of the room,<br />

there was panic at the highly secured Vidhana Soudha for some time. The police closed<br />

the two gates on the second floor and prevented people from crowding near the room.<br />

Both the Houses of Legislature were in session when the incident took place.<br />

Joint Director of <strong>Fire</strong> Services Chengappa told The Hindu that electric short circuit<br />

occurred after water from a wash basin fell on the electrical equipment. The police and<br />

<strong>Fire</strong> Service personnel at the Vidhana Soudha put out the fi re using portable<br />

extinguishers, adopting mist technology, he said.<br />
